The Aircraft Owners and Pilots Association of Australia has been invited to speak at the Royal Australian Airforce Williamtown Flying Club’s Annual Dinner, hosted on the 9th November 2019, at RAAF Base Williamtown.
“AOPA Australia is pleased to be attending the RWFC event and is looking forward to sharing our experiences across the past three years in advocating for general aviation throughout Australia,” Executive Director Benjamin Morgan.
“Our association is at the forefront of a range of critical industry issues, including a broad array of general aviation airport concerns, regulation reform and most importantly youth engagement.”
“The RAAF Williamtown Flying Club are proud members of AOPA Australia and have been long-term supporters of our national advocacy agenda. I would like to thank RWFC President, FLTLT Scott Hartwich, for the opportunity to present,” he said.
